On an iPhone with a Home button, swipe up from the bottom of your screen. When Control Center opens, tap the flashlight icon. Now that your flashlight is turned on, you'll adjust its brightness. Tap and hold on the same flashlight icon in Control Center. Then, use the on-screen adjuster to set your flashlight's brightness.

1. Lock your iPhone by pressing the 'Side' button (on the right). 2. Then, wake up your iPhone’s screen (don’t unlock it – just wake the screen up). 3. Press (more firmly than usual) the flashlight icon in the bottom-left corner. 4. Press it once to turn the flashlight ON. And then, press it again to turn it OFF.

To get the flashlight back in your iPhone Control Center: Open the Settings app. Select Control Center. Scroll down to the More Controls list. Tap the green + icon next to Flashlight. This will add Flashlight to the Included Controls list so it will appear in your Control Center.
